Hey gang!
A new Feed the Beast server will be coming up this weekend! I'll post the server info here as soon as we have it available.
The main reason, besides Potato-based skullduggery, why we've experienced so many crashes with FTB is that it is extremely greedy for hard drive space. As the HDD runs out of space, the server crashes. A lot. Because of this, there are a couple things we'd like to make folks aware of:
1) We will be retaining very limited server back-ups, since those take up lots of space. If I can get the settings right, we'll probably have just one back-up per day, and only one day's file will be stored. This is compared with every two hours, which is the default. Apologies in advance if we end up needing to restore - there may be some roll-back, but it's one of the main ways we can try to increase stability so crashes don't happen as much.
2) Please do not travel super far away for no reason. If we could limit our roving to, let's say, 8k in any given direction, that would be deeply appreciated. Minecraft doesn't really have a practical limit to the size of the world, and it makes for extremely large files that result in the server running out of space. If we limit ourselves to not going beyond 8000m in any given coordinate, that still gives us 256 square km to work with - more than enough for even the largest FTB projects (and I know a thing or two about large projects!). Similarly, please don't create lots of unnecessary dimensions. Feel free to enjoy the ones that exist, but if there is some mod that allows personal dimension creation... kindly go easy on it.
3) In the event that we still run out of space and start crashing like mad, we may simply need to wipe and restart! Much of the fun in FTB is the build up of new things - it gets to be easy mode eventually - so just keep that in mind if things start seeming like they're too unstable. Hopefully that won't be the case, but if it happens... be aware!
We can look forward to some new FTB action soon!
